Abstract
A tire tread band having a center, two shoulders on either side of the center, and two edges on either side of the shoulders and forming a transition with the sidewalls. The profile of the tread band has at least a first arc forming part of the center, two second arcs forming part of the shoulders, and two third arcs forming part of the edges; and, at one junction, each second arc is connected discontinuously to the first arc by a step, wherein the second arc is not tangent to, and is radially lower than, the first arc.
